Expression of DR4 and DR5 in human anaplastic astrocytoma

Zhao Zhong-wei

Open publisher page 0 citations

Abstract

Objective To investigate the expression and significance of DR4 and DR5 in human anaplastic astrocytoma.Methods The expression of DR4 and DR5 was determined by immunohistochemistry and in situ hybridization in 24 samples of anaplastic astrocytoma and 16 samples of normal brain tissue.Results DR was expressed highly in all anaplastic astrocytoma samples,while its expression in part of normal brain tissue was low.DR protein expression in anaplastic astrocytoma tissue was significantly higher than that in normal brain tissue(P(0.01)).There was no significant difference between the expression of DR mRNA in normal brain tissue and that in anaplastic astrocytoma tissue(P0.05).Conclusions High DR expression is prevalent in anaplastic astrocytoma tissue and this may contribute to the apoptosis-inducing therapy of anaplastic astrocytoma.The difference in expression of DR protein in normal brain tissue and in anaplastic astrocytoma may be one of the mechamisms of selective induction of apoptosis by TRAIL.
